Студопедия — Структура модели
Студопедия Главная Случайная страница Обратная связь

Разделы: Автомобили Астрономия Биология География Дом и сад Другие языки Другое Информатика История Культура Литература Логика Математика Медицина Металлургия Механика Образование Охрана труда Педагогика Политика Право Психология Религия Риторика Социология Спорт Строительство Технология Туризм Физика Философия Финансы Химия Черчение Экология Экономика Электроника

Структура модели






 

Реляционная модель представляет собой многомерную таблицу элементов, строки которой называются кортежами. Сама таблица называется отношением. Поскольку одной таблицей не всегда удается описать сложные логические структуры, применяют связывание таблиц.

Все строки таблицы отношений имеют одинаковую структуру и состоят из полей. Столбцы таблицы соответствуют атрибутам отношения. Элементы реляционной модели показаны в табл. 8.1.

 

Таблица 8.1. Элементы реляционной модели

 

Элемент реляционной модели Форма представления
Отношение Таблица
Схема отношений Строка заголовков столбцов таблицы (заголовок таблицы)
Кортеж Строка таблицы
Сущность Описание свойств объекта
Атрибут Заголовок столбца таблицы
Домен Множество допустимых значений атрибута
Значение атрибута Значение поля в записи
Первичный ключ Один или несколько атрибутов
Тип данных Тип значений элементов таблицы

 

Пример таблицы отношения СОТРУДНИК приведен на рис. 8.1.

В общем случае порядок кортежей в отношении, как и в любом множестве, не определен. Для определенности в ряде случаев выбирают некоторый атрибут, по которому система автоматически сортирует кортежи по возрастанию или убыванию. Перестановка кортежей не приводит к образованию нового отношения.

       
   
 
 
 

 

 


ФИО Отдел Должность Дата рождения
Иванов И.И.   Начальник 27.09.51
Петров П.П.   Заместитель 15.04.55
Сидоров И.П.   Инженер 13.01.70

Значение атрибута (значение поля в записи)

 


Рис. 8.1. Таблица отношения СОТРУДНИК

 

В приведенном примере отношение включает 4 домена. Каждый домен образует значения одного типа данных.

Ключом отношения (ключевым атрибутом) называется атрибут отношения, однозначно идентифицирующий каждый из его кортежей. Ключ может быть составным, т.е. состоять из нескольких атрибутов. Могут существовать несколько ключей отношения. Любой из них может быть выбран как первичный. Если ключ состоит из минимально необходимого набора атрибутов, он является не избыточным. Если в одном отношении есть атрибут, значение которого является значением ключевого атрибута другого отношения, указанный атрибут называется внешним ключом. С помощью внешних ключей устанавливаются связи между отношениями.

Реляционная модель накладывает на внешние ключи ограничение для обеспечения целостности данных, называемое ссылочнойцелостностью. Это означает, что каждому значению внешнего ключа должны соответствовать строки в связываемых отношениях. Исходные и получаемые после связывания отношения должны удовлетворять следующим требованиям:

1) все строки таблицы должны быть уникальны;

2) имена столбцов должны быть различны;

3) значение столбца должно быть простым (одно значение);

4) все строки одной таблицы должны иметь одну структуру.

 







Дата добавления: 2014-11-10; просмотров: 505. Нарушение авторских прав; Мы поможем в написании вашей работы!



Обзор компонентов Multisim Компоненты – это основа любой схемы, это все элементы, из которых она состоит. Multisim оперирует с двумя категориями...

Композиция из абстрактных геометрических фигур Данная композиция состоит из линий, штриховки, абстрактных геометрических форм...

Важнейшие способы обработки и анализа рядов динамики Не во всех случаях эмпирические данные рядов динамики позволяют определить тенденцию изменения явления во времени...

ТЕОРЕТИЧЕСКАЯ МЕХАНИКА Статика является частью теоретической механики, изучающей условия, при ко­торых тело находится под действием заданной системы сил...

Весы настольные циферблатные Весы настольные циферблатные РН-10Ц13 (рис.3.1) выпускаются с наибольшими пределами взвешивания 2...

Хронометражно-табличная методика определения суточного расхода энергии студента Цель: познакомиться с хронометражно-табличным методом опреде­ления суточного расхода энергии...

ОЧАГОВЫЕ ТЕНИ В ЛЕГКОМ Очаговыми легочными инфильтратами проявляют себя различные по этиологии заболевания, в основе которых лежит бронхо-нодулярный процесс, который при рентгенологическом исследовании дает очагового характера тень, размерами не более 1 см в диаметре...

ТЕРМОДИНАМИКА БИОЛОГИЧЕСКИХ СИСТЕМ. 1. Особенности термодинамического метода изучения биологических систем. Основные понятия термодинамики. Термодинамикой называется раздел физики...

Травматическая окклюзия и ее клинические признаки При пародонтите и парадонтозе резистентность тканей пародонта падает...

Подкожное введение сывороток по методу Безредки. С целью предупреждения развития анафилактического шока и других аллергических реак­ций при введении иммунных сывороток используют метод Безредки для определения реакции больного на введение сыворотки...

Studopedia.info - Студопедия - 2014-2024 год . (0.009 сек.) русская версия | украинская версия